Current Developments in Aston Martin F1
Aston Martin F1 is undergoing significant transformations with the arrival of new team members and infrastructure. The team’s driver, Fernando Alonso, is optimistic about the future, citing the new technical personnel, tools, and facilities as key factors that will drive success.
New Facilities and Equipment
The team has invested heavily in new buildings, including Buildings 2 and 3, which feature state-of-the-art design offices, a canteen, gym, and research and material test facilities. A new wind tunnel, scheduled to be calibrated by the end of February, will play a crucial role in developing the evolutions of the AMR25 car.
Future Prospects
The team is looking forward to the introduction of the AMR26 car, which will feature revolutionary changes, including aero mobile in front and behind, and a 50% hybrid system. Alonso believes that the team’s new facilities and personnel will enable them to make significant progress and achieve better results in the upcoming seasons.
